Understanding CarMax's Shipping Options
Okay, guys, first things first: let's break down how CarMax handles shipping. It's not always as straightforward as you might think. While CarMax is awesome for buying cars, their shipping options can be a bit limited depending on where you're located. Generally, CarMax focuses on transferring cars between their own stores. This means if the car you want is at the Orlando location, and you're not near Orlando, they might be able to move it to a CarMax closer to you for a fee. This transfer fee varies, so make sure to ask about it. However, direct shipping to your home isn't always offered by CarMax themselves. This is where things can get a little tricky. So, you might be wondering, "What if I really want that car in Orlando, but I live across the country?" Well, in that case, you'll likely need to explore third-party shipping options. These are independent companies that specialize in transporting vehicles. They'll pick up the car from the CarMax Orlando location and deliver it right to your doorstep. Keep in mind that using a third-party shipper will involve additional costs, so it's essential to factor that into your budget. When considering your options, always weigh the cost of transferring the car to a closer CarMax versus shipping it directly from Orlando. Sometimes, the transfer fee plus the cost of you picking it up might be more economical than shipping it directly. So, do your homework and compare the numbers! Understanding these options upfront will help you make the best decision for your specific situation. Knowing the limitations of CarMax's direct shipping is crucial, so you can plan accordingly and avoid any surprises along the way.
Factors Affecting Car Shipping Costs
Alright, let's talk money! Figuring out the cost of shipping a car from CarMax Orlando involves several factors, and it's good to have a handle on these so you're not caught off guard. The distance the car needs to travel is a big one – the further it goes, the more it's going to cost. Makes sense, right? Fuel, driver time, and wear and tear all add up. Another factor is the type of vehicle. Larger vehicles, like trucks or SUVs, typically cost more to ship than smaller cars because they take up more space on the transport truck and weigh more. The shipping method you choose also plays a role. You've generally got two options here: open transport and enclosed transport. Open transport is the more common and cheaper option, where your car is shipped on an open trailer along with other vehicles. Enclosed transport, on the other hand, means your car is shipped in a covered trailer, offering more protection from the elements and road debris. This is a pricier option but might be worth it for classic or high-value cars. The time of year can also affect shipping costs. Demand for car shipping tends to be higher during certain times of the year, like the summer months and around holidays, which can drive up prices. Booking your shipment in advance can sometimes help you secure a better rate. Finally, the condition of the car can also be a factor. If the car is not running, it will require special equipment to load and unload, which can add to the cost. When you're getting quotes from different shipping companies, be sure to provide them with accurate information about your vehicle and the delivery location to get the most accurate estimate. Don't be afraid to shop around and compare quotes from multiple companies to find the best deal. Understanding these factors will empower you to make informed decisions and budget effectively for your car shipping needs.
How to Arrange Third-Party Shipping from CarMax Orlando
Okay, so CarMax's in-house shipping isn't cutting it? No problem! Arranging third-party shipping from CarMax Orlando is totally doable, and here's how to make it happen smoothly. First, do your research. Start by getting quotes from several reputable car shipping companies. Look for companies with good reviews and a solid track record. Websites like uShip, Montway Auto Transport, and AmeriFreight are great places to start your search. When you're getting quotes, be sure to provide the shipping company with all the necessary details, including the year, make, and model of the car, the pickup location (CarMax Orlando's address), and your delivery address. Next, confirm the details with CarMax. Let CarMax know that you'll be arranging for a third-party shipper to pick up the vehicle. This is important because CarMax will need to coordinate with the shipping company to release the car. Ask CarMax about their procedures for third-party pickups, such as any paperwork that needs to be completed or specific instructions for the driver. Schedule the pickup. Once you've chosen a shipping company and confirmed the details with CarMax, it's time to schedule the pickup. Work with the shipping company to find a date and time that works for both you and CarMax. Be sure to give the shipping company plenty of notice, especially if you're shipping during a busy time of year. Inspect the car. Before the shipping company picks up the car, carefully inspect it and document any existing damage. Take photos and videos of the car from all angles, paying close attention to any scratches, dents, or other imperfections. This will protect you in case any damage occurs during shipping. Exchange Information. Make sure that CarMax and the shipping company have each other's contact information. This will help to ensure a smooth pickup. Track the Shipment. Once the car is on its way, most shipping companies will provide you with a tracking number so you can monitor its progress. This will give you peace of mind knowing where your car is and when it's expected to arrive. By following these steps, you can arrange third-party shipping from CarMax Orlando with confidence and get your new car delivered safely and efficiently.
Tips for a Smooth Car Shipping Experience
To make sure your car shipping experience from CarMax Orlando is as smooth as butter, here are some golden tips to keep in mind. First off, communication is key. Stay in touch with both CarMax and the shipping company throughout the process. Confirm all the details, ask questions, and address any concerns promptly. This will help prevent misunderstandings and ensure everyone is on the same page. Be flexible with your dates. Car shipping can be subject to delays due to weather, traffic, or other unforeseen circumstances. Be prepared to be flexible with your pickup and delivery dates, and avoid scheduling any critical appointments around those times. Prepare your car for shipping. Before the shipping company arrives, remove all personal belongings from the car. This includes anything loose in the interior, as well as any items in the trunk or glove compartment. Also, make sure the car has enough fuel to be driven onto the transport truck, but don't fill it up completely, as this adds unnecessary weight. Disable any alarm systems. To prevent the car alarm from going off during transit, disable it before the shipping company picks up the car. If you're not sure how to disable the alarm, consult your owner's manual or ask a mechanic for assistance. Inspect the car upon delivery. When the car arrives, carefully inspect it for any damage that may have occurred during shipping. Compare the car's condition to the photos and videos you took before it was shipped. If you notice any new damage, document it immediately and notify the shipping company. Keep all paperwork. Keep copies of all paperwork related to the car shipping, including the bill of lading, inspection reports, and any communication with CarMax or the shipping company. This documentation will be essential if you need to file a claim for damage or loss. Read Reviews Carefully. Before selecting a shipping company, take time to read online reviews, taking both positive and negative opinions into account. Consider Insurance Coverage. Confirm that the shipping company has adequate insurance coverage. Also, check your own car insurance policy. By following these tips, you can minimize the risk of problems and ensure a successful car shipping experience from CarMax Orlando.
